In his latest novel, Moore takes on the Great French Masters. A magnificent “Comedy d’Art”, Sacré Bleu is part mystery, part history (sort of), part love story, and wholly hilarious as it follows a young baker-painter who joins the dapper Henri Toulouse-Lautrec on a quest to unravel the mystery behind the supposed suicide of Vincent van Gogh.
